The manual covers the following 13 chapters, mirroring the textbook's structure:

Introduction: Modeling, physical systems (electric, mechanical, etc.), and MATLAB/Simulink basics.

Continuous-Time Signals and Systems: Transformations (time/amplitude), signal characteristics (even/odd, periodic), and singularity functions (unit step/impulse).

Continuous-Time Linear Time-Invariant Systems: Convolution, impulse response, differential equations, natural response, and block diagrams.

Fourier Series: Approximating periodic functions and frequency spectra.

The Fourier Transform: Definitions, properties (linearity, scaling, duality), and application to linear systems.

Applications of the Fourier Transform: Filter design (Butterworth, active), bandwidth, sampling theorem, and modulation (AM, PAM).

The Laplace Transform: Definitions, properties, transfer functions, and relationship to the Fourier transform.

State Variables for Continuous-Time Systems: State-variable modeling, simulation diagrams, and stability analysis.

Discrete-Time Signals and Systems: Unit step/impulse sequences, periodicity in Ωcap omega , and system properties (causality, stability).

Discrete-Time Linear Time-Invariant Systems: Discrete convolution, difference equations, and natural response.

The z-Transform: Transfer functions, inverse z-transforms, and application to digital filters.

Fourier Transforms of Discrete-Time Signals: Discrete-Time Fourier Transform (DTFT), Discrete Fourier Transform (DFT), and Fast Fourier Transform (FFT).

State Variables for Discrete-Time Systems: Modeling and solution methods for discrete state equations. Availability and Access

The textbook Signals, Systems, and Transforms (5th Edition) by Charles L. Phillips, John M. Parr, and Eve A. Riskin is a cornerstone resource for electrical and computer engineering students. The following overview details its content, updates in the 5th edition, and the availability of its accompanying solutions manual. www.pearson.com Textbook Overview and Content

The 5th edition provides a comprehensive look at both analog and digital signal processing. It is structured to guide students from continuous-time fundamentals to complex discrete-time applications. www.pearson.com Continuous-Time Analysis:

Covers signals and systems, linear time-invariant (LTI) systems, Fourier series Fourier transform System Tools: Includes in-depth sections on the Laplace transform for continuous-time systems and the z-transform for discrete-time analysis. Practical Applications: Integrates

examples throughout to bridge theoretical mathematical models with physical signal processing. 天瓏網路書店 Key Updates in the 5th Edition Revised Fourier Analysis:

Presentation of Fourier transform properties in Chapter 5 has been rearranged for better clarity. New Technical Sections:

Added subsections on active filter design, quantization error (Chapter 6), and step-response analysis using Laplace transforms (Chapter 7). Discrete-Time Enhancements:

Features new examples on frequency-response analysis for FIR filters and the use of the Discrete Fourier Transform (DFT). Revised Problems:

All end-of-chapter problem sets have been updated and organized by section for easier reference. 天瓏網路書店 The Solutions Manual Solutions Manual
